    Nice environment thumbnails. The values are well captured, depth is in most cases well conveyed and overall the scenes look.. well, correct. I think especially the foggy lake works well, it captures everything necessary - it has excellent variation in types of detail and in shapes and it is also well simplified.
    Some of the other thumbs could benefit from similar variety, and of course you can never simplify enough. But as I said, they are all very well done.
